How Legal Cannabis Helps Create Safer Products for Consumers
As legal cannabis continues to expand across New York, consumer safety remains one of the most important — and often overlooked — benefits of regulation.
While many shoppers focus on strain names or THC percentages, it’s the legal framework behind the product that truly protects consumers. From cultivation to packaging, New York’s regulated system is designed to create safer, more transparent cannabis products.
Here’s how it works.
🔬 Mandatory Lab Testing Sets Safety Standards
Before any legal cannabis product reaches a New York dispensary shelf, it must pass testing by a state-approved laboratory.
These tests check for:
Accurate cannabinoid potency
Pesticides and harmful chemicals
Mold, bacteria, and contaminants
Heavy metals and residual solvents
Products that fail testing cannot be sold, helping keep unsafe products out of the legal market.
🏷️ Clear Labeling Helps Consumers Make Informed Choices
Legal cannabis labels are designed to educate and protect consumers.
New York requires labels to include:
THC and cannabinoid content
Serving size and dosage guidance
Ingredient lists
Batch and lab information
This transparency helps consumers better understand what they’re buying and avoid accidental overconsumption — especially for newer or low-dose shoppers.
📦 Packaging & Oversight Reduce Risk
Legal cannabis products must use child-resistant, tamper-evident packaging and follow strict safety guidelines.
In addition, New York’s seed-to-sale tracking system monitors cannabis from cultivation through sale, creating accountability and allowing for recalls if issues arise — something unregulated markets simply can’t offer.
